## Vendor Note: Dataloom Partitioning

Our warehouse contract with Dataloom includes managed monthly partitioning on all fact tables. Partitions are created automatically on the first of each month; retention is 36 months, after which Dataloom archives to cold storage per the SLA. Do not create partitions manually — their tooling will flag drift and bill remediation hours. Contract renewal falls in Q3; keep partition counts under the tier cap to avoid overage fees. For partitioning changes or SLA questions, contact their support desk directly.

escalation mailbox, kaweg-kahif: druwyn.sordor@nelvroworks.corp

# Badge migration — night shift

Vexley Tower is moving from SwipePro cards to the new Lumastile fobs this month. Old cards stop working floor by floor; check the rollout board in the loading bay. If your fob fails after midnight, use the manual keypad at Stair D. Current fallback code is below.

badge for tajeg-kagap: bdg-EWZTJN-83588199

## Tillgate Telemetry Gateway — Environments

Tillgate ingests telemetry from field equipment over intermittent rural links. Three environments: dev, staging, prod. Staging receives a mirrored 10% sample of prod traffic. Buffer sizes and flush intervals differ per environment to match link quality. Do not copy prod values into dev. Current prod values are below.

config for yahof-tajop:
zorath:
  pin: 7493
  metrics_host: metrics.zorath.tolvaqsys.internal
  tenant: praiel
  seal: seal_fd9cd4f1

Dear executive team,

Attached for Friday's review is the consolidated budget request from the heads of department covering the Hallowmere expansion. The request totals a nine percent uplift, driven chiefly by tooling upgrades at the Brindlemoor facility and two additional analyst roles. Each department head has supplied supporting forecasts and risk notes. We ask that queries reach us by Wednesday. For context, the confidential planning note below explains the underlying commercial rationale.

management briefing: Only 33 of the 504 pilot accounts renewed Holox, so a churn review is set for August 1. Fenysix Logistics is in early talks to buy Zoroxix Group for about $459.9 million.